Subject: Re: [PATCH 04/24] spi: amlogic-spifc-a1: Support per spi-mem operation frequency switches
Date: Fri, 13 Dec 2024 12:44:02 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<87o71fn6yl.fsf@bootlin.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<9e942bdd-6ade-40a7-ae4a-104ed288a09f@linaro.org> (Tudor Ambarus's message of "Mon, 11 Nov 2024 13:42:31 +0000")

Hi Tudor,

On 11/11/2024 at 13:42:31 GMT, Tudor Ambarus <tudor.ambarus@linaro.org> wrote:

> On 10/25/24 5:14 PM, Miquel Raynal wrote:
>> Every ->exec_op() call correctly configures the spi bus speed to the
>> maximum allowed frequency for the memory using the constant spi default
>> parameter. Since we can now have per-operation constraints, let's use
>> the value that comes from the spi-mem operation structure instead. In
>> case there is no specific limitation for this operation, the default spi
>> device value will be given anyway.
>> 
>> The per-operation frequency capability is thus advertised to the spi-mem
>> core.
>
> I see the driver sets ctrl->min_speed_hz = SPIFC_A1_MIN_HZ;
>
> Do you want to introduce a struct spi_controller_mem_ops.supports_op and
> check that the spimem op freq is not below the controller's minimum freq?

I was about to do that but I think we can do better. I am already tuning
the max frequency depending on the op. I can just check in the default
supports_op hook that the operation max frequency is not below the
controller's minimum. So all drivers with this kind of limitation will
be covered.
